@font-face{font-family:"Roboto";src:url("fonts/Roboto-Regular.woff2?v=1PUGSGgPx8CFv93jPqBUGsp13TU") format("woff2");font-display:swap}@font-face{font-family:"Roboto";font-weight:600;src:url("fonts/Roboto-Medium.woff2?v=_a6ZSW6ArpzqVJ7fbHA8_76Q_i8") format("woff2")}@font-face{font-family:"Roboto";font-weight:bold;src:url("fonts/Roboto-Bold.woff2?v=-P5KdCfJp5ZIwOhiIthkoM7bclQ") format("woff2")}html{font-size:15px;font-family:"Roboto",system-ui,-apple-system,"Segoe UI",Roboto,"Helvetica Neue","Noto Sans","Liberation Sans",Arial,sans-serif,"Apple Color Emoji","Segoe UI Emoji","Segoe UI Symbol","Noto Color Emoji";background-color:#fff;color:#343434;position:relative;min-height:100%;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:antialiased;text-rendering:optimizeLegibility}header{border-bottom:solid 1px #cedde4;position:fixed;top:0;left:0;right:0;background-color:#fff;z-index:1000000}header .container{margin-left:auto;margin-right:auto;padding-top:20px;padding-bottom:20px;max-width:1200px;margin-left:auto;margin-right:auto}header .container a{text-decoration:none;padding-right:40px;color:#343434;opacity:.8;font-weight:800}body{margin:0;margin-top:58px;margin-bottom:40px}.boxBackground.big{width:100%;height:calc(100vh - 100px);background-size:cover;background-position:center center;color:#fff;text-shadow:0 0 3px black;display:grid}.boxBackground.big .boxContent{backdrop-filter:brightness(.6);padding-top:calc(50vh - 150px)}.boxBackground.big .title{font-size:4em;font-weight:bold;max-width:650px;margin-left:auto;margin-right:auto;text-align:center}.boxBackground.big .caption{margin-top:1em;font-size:1.3em;max-width:650px;margin-left:auto;margin-right:auto;text-align:center}.boxBackground.big .actions{margin-top:2em;font-size:1em;max-width:650px;margin-left:auto;margin-right:auto;text-align:center}.boxBackground.big .actions .callForAction{display:inline-block;margin-right:3em}.boxBackground.big .actions .callForAction:after{margin-left:1em;content:"";font-family:"Font Awesome 5 Free";font-weight:bold}.boxBackground.big .actions a{color:#fff;text-decoration:none;display:inline-block;padding:1em;border:solid 1px #fff;border-radius:5px}.boxBackground.big .actions a:hover{background-color:rgba(255,255,255,.2)}h1{max-width:650px;margin-left:auto;margin-right:auto;font-size:2.5em;text-align:center}.titleCaption{max-width:650px;margin-left:auto;margin-right:auto;text-align:center;margin-top:-1.2em;margin-bottom:1.5em;font-size:1.2em}.smallBlockContainer{max-width:1200px;margin-left:auto;margin-right:auto;display:grid;grid-template-columns:repeat(auto-fit,minmax(150px,1fr));gap:20px}.smallBlockContainer>div{border:solid 1px #cedde4;border-radius:5px;padding:1.5em;box-shadow:3px 3px 10px rgba(0,0,0,.2);line-height:1.5em;text-align:center}.smallBlockContainer .title{font-size:1.2em;text-align:center;margin-bottom:.5em;font-weight:bold}.mediumBlockContainer{max-width:1200px;margin-left:auto;margin-right:auto;display:grid;grid-template-columns:repeat(auto-fit,minmax(450px,1fr));gap:20px}.mediumBlockContainer>div{border:solid 1px #cedde4;border-radius:5px;padding:1.5em;box-shadow:3px 3px 10px rgba(0,0,0,.2);line-height:1.5em}.mediumBlockContainer .title{font-size:1.2em;margin-bottom:.5em;font-weight:bold}:root{color-scheme:only light}